Menu

Starr Electric Company Inc Reviews

What other contractors are saying about working with Starr Electric Company Inc


No other contractors have left testimonials for Starr Electric Company Inc's payment process and practices.

Starr Electric Company Inc Awards


What do you think about how Starr Electric Company Inc pays you? Leave an anonymous testimonial for Starr Electric Company Inc in your recent experience